huanayun
hengtianyun
vps567
莱卡云

[AI-人工智能]开发OpenAI聊天机器人的详细指南|开源 聊天机器人,OpenAI聊天机器人开发指南,开发OpenAI聊天机器人,详细指南

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

开发一个OpenAI聊天机器人需要以下步骤:,,1. 你需要确定你想要创建的机器人类型。是文本聊天机器人还是语音聊天机器人。,,2. 你需要选择一个合适的技术栈来构建你的机器人。有许多开源的聊天机器人框架和工具可供选择,如Python的TTS(Text-to-Speech)库、NLTK、Spacy等。,,3. 在构建机器人时,你需要考虑用户的需求和期望。这包括如何处理用户的输入,如何分析对话中的情绪,以及如何与用户进行交互以满足他们的需求。,,4. 你需要测试和调试你的机器人,并不断优化其性能。这可能需要多次迭代和实验,直到你满意为止。,,开发一个OpenAI聊天机器人是一个复杂但有趣的过程。通过持续的学习和改进,你可以创造出能够理解和回应人类语言的机器人。

本文目录导读:

  1. 了解OpenAI的背景知识
  2. 选择合适的编程语言和框架
  3. 数据收集与预处理
  4. 设计您的聊天机器人架构
  5. 构建聊天机器人
  6. 测试与调整

随着人工智能技术的不断发展和应用,OpenAI是一个备受关注的人工智能公司,它在自然语言处理领域取得了巨大的成就,并且正在不断推进其最新研究成果,对于想要使用OpenAI聊天机器人进行开发的人来说,这是一个极具挑战性和潜力的任务,本篇文章将为您提供一个详尽的指南,帮助您开始构建自己的OpenAI聊天机器人。

了解OpenAI的背景知识

让我们了解一下OpenAI是什么以及它的创始人是谁,OpenAI是一家由理查德·塞诺维茨(Richard Seneviratne)和伊万·马尔科维奇(Ivan Malyutin)于2015年创立的人工智能实验室,他们的目标是“通过深度学习让机器能够更好地理解人类语言”。

选择合适的编程语言和框架

要开发OpenAI聊天机器人,您需要选择合适的技术栈,以下是几个常用的Python库,可以帮助您实现此目的:

TensorFlow - 用于构建深度神经网络模型。

PyTorch - Python中的一种强大的并行计算库,适合训练大型模型。

Hugging Face Transformers - 适用于文本分类、对话等任务的语言模型。

FastAPI - Flask的替代品,可用于创建Web应用程序。

Flask - 一种轻量级的web服务器,用于搭建简单的Web应用程序。

Django - 一种流行的Python Web框架,适合建立复杂的应用程序。

数据收集与预处理

在开始构建您的OpenAI聊天机器人之前,确保您有足够的数据来训练您的模型,数据可以来自各种来源,包括社交媒体、新闻网站、论坛等等,数据预处理是关键步骤之一,包括清洗、转换和标准化数据,以便更有效地训练模型。

设计您的聊天机器人架构

一旦有了足够的数据,就可以着手设计您的聊天机器人架构了,这通常涉及以下组件:

输入层:接收用户输入作为数据流。

编码器:从用户的输入中提取特征。

解码器:输出预测的回复。

评估器:评估模型的表现。

构建聊天机器人

您可以利用已有的工具和技术,例如Keras或PyTorch,编写代码来实现上述组件,这些工具提供了丰富的API,使得代码编写变得相对简单。

测试与调整

在构建好聊天机器人之后,您需要对其进行测试以确保其性能符合预期,根据测试结果对模型进行微调,优化用户体验。

开发OpenAI聊天机器人是一项既具有挑战性又充满机遇的工作,虽然这是一个长期的过程,但通过持续的学习和迭代,您最终可能会创造出令人惊叹的交互式系统,无论您是专业人士还是初学者,本文提供的指南都将为您的旅程提供宝贵的指导,祝您好运!

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

OpenAI聊天机器人开发指南:聊天机器人实现

开源聊天机器人:聊天机器人github

2. OpenAI聊天机器人开发:聊天机器人nlp

原文链接:,转发请注明来源!